What's Involved in Getting a Dental Bridge
A bridge uses the teeth on either side of the gap to support one or more replacement teeth. The supporting teeth are fitted with crowns, and the false tooth (or teeth) sits between them, filling the space.
The process typically takes two appointments. At your first visit, Dr Tobi will prepare the supporting teeth by removing a thin layer of enamel, then take detailed impressions to send to our dental technician. You’ll leave with a temporary bridge while your permanent one is being made. At your second appointment, we’ll fit the finished bridge, making any adjustments needed for a comfortable fit and natural bite.
We use high-quality materials to create tooth bridges in Cheam that match the colour and shape of your natural teeth. The result is a fixed restoration that stays in place and functions just like your own teeth.

Frequently Asked Questions
What's the difference between a bridge and an implant?
A bridge uses the neighbouring teeth for support, while an implant is a standalone replacement anchored into the jawbone. Both are excellent options, and Dr Tobi will help you decide which is right for your situation.
How long does a dental bridge last?
With good care, a bridge can last 10 to 15 years or longer. We’ll advise you on how to look after your bridge to maximise its lifespan.
Can I eat normally with a bridge?
Yes. Once your permanent bridge is fitted, you can eat and drink as normal. We recommend avoiding very hard or sticky foods to protect your bridge long-term.
Will my bridge look natural?
Absolutely. We use high-quality materials that match the colour, shape, and translucency of your natural teeth. Most people won’t be able to tell the difference.
Is getting a bridge painful?
Not at all. We use a local anaesthetic to keep you comfortable throughout the procedure. Most patients find it straightforward and no more uncomfortable than having a filling.
How do I clean a dental bridge?
You can brush your bridge just like your natural teeth. We’ll also show you how to use special floss or interdental brushes to clean underneath the false tooth and keep your gums healthy.
